When taking a look at the aircraft design process step by step, the first step is always the conceptual design phase. So, what is this? Well, as those related to Ras Al Khaimah and Farhad Azima's joint venture would certainly recognize, the conceptual stage is the very start of the design procedure in which rough sketches are developed. In this conceptual design procedure, developers seek to attain all the aircraft design requirements that have been precisely outlined in the preliminary briefing of the project. Utilizing complicated physics and engineering knowledge, the designers make a plan for the aircraft's configurations, which includes its the rules of aerodynamics, propulsion, performance, structural systems and control systems, as well as other details such as wing location and engine size. In general, the conceptual design step is where all the strategies are laid out and the illustrations are made. From here, the second step is called the preliminary design phase; describing when the conceptual design is optimised to fit into the essential parameters and the accepted illustrations are utilized to make models. These 3D models are then utilized to perform more testing from engineers, such as wind tunnel testing and liquid vibrant calculations. To put it simply, the preliminary stage is basically where the design is evaluated, tweaked and renovated prior to progressing onto the last design phase.

Unless you have completed airplane engineering courses and recognize the difference, an extremely common misunderstanding amongst industry nonprofessional's is to utilize the phrases 'aircraft design' and 'airframe design' interchangeably. Nonetheless, they are not the exact same thing. Whilst their similarities do cause them to overlap somewhat, there is a core difference that differentiates the two terms. Basically, airframe design focuses on the individual structural or aerodynamic features of an aircraft, but aircraft design checks out just how the whole aircraft functions as a cohesive framework. website To put it simply, airframe design is a far more specialised subject, while airplane design is a much broader procedure that entails considering the whole airplane, from the shape of the wings to the computer software in the cabin.
